The West Vincent Highlands Historic District is a special area in Chester County, Pennsylvania. It's located in two townships: Upper Uwchlan Township and West Vincent Township. This district is like a time capsule, showing what life was like in the past.

It was added to the National Register of Historic Places in 1998. This means it's officially recognized for its important history.

Buildings and Structures

This district includes 147 buildings that help tell its story. These are called "contributing buildings." They are mostly farmhouses and other buildings from the early to mid-1800s. These homes were built in a simple, local style. They show how people lived and worked on farms long ago.

There are also 7 "contributing sites" and 6 "contributing structures." These could be old roads, bridges, or other features that are part of the district's history.

Old Mills in the Area

Two important old buildings in the district are mills:

  • A stone grist mill built in 1808. A grist mill was used to grind grain into flour.
  • A woolen mill built in 1813. This mill would have processed wool to make fabric.

These mills were very important for the local community. They helped people make food and clothes.
